Lady Raiders dominate Clearfield, 60-38

By Kenny Varner

BELLEFONTE – Sporting a very strong defensive game all season long, the Bellefonte girls basketball team was looking to strengthening its offensive game as it makes its run into the final half of the season.

Wednesday against Clearfield the Red Raiders did just that as it dominated the Bison the entire way en route to 60-38 victory.

“Its a complete game and something I’ve been looking for all season and I think we did that today,” said Bellefonte coach Marcus Toomer. “It was really nice for them to run the offense and make some shots and make some fantastic defense.”

Unofficially, Bellefonte pulled down 37 boards while four of its players had a 5-plus rebound performance.

The defensive-laden squad also had a sense of swat, blocking six of the Bisons’ shots.

Maddie Tice just missed finishing with a double-double for her team as the early spark plug on offense. She finished with 14 points and eight rebounds as well as a block.

She also posted her team’s three triples in the process.

But it would be Sara DeHaas that led her team in scoring, posting a 16-point effort with eight boards of her own and two blocks.

Teammates Mia Johnson and Emalee Neff also we’re big contributors, both posting 8-point efforts in the win.

But tone of the game would be set in the first quarter as Bellefonte exploded for a 17-point effort while clamping down and allowing the Bison just four points the entire period.

Tice opened the scoring hitting 1-of-2 from the foul line.

After forcing Clearfield into a bad shot, the Red Raiders got the ball and put it into the hands of DeHaas and she did not disappoint, hitting two consecutive buckets, making it a 5-0 run with 5:50 still left in the first.

Clearfield turned the ball over once again and Bellefonte made the most of it as the team worked the ball around the perimeter until they got it to Tice from beyond the arc.

She lifted a soft arcing 3-pointer to put her team in a comfortable spot, 8-0.

Clearfield didn’t score its first point until the 5-minute mark as Tesa Miller got open underneath for the easy bucket.

But on their next trip down the court, the Red Raiders erased the points when Johnson headed in the middle of the key for a quick stop and pop jumper.

Another Bison turnover on the next possession ended in some more points for the Raiders as Tice got the ball once again from beyond the three-point line and hit nothing but net, upping the Bellefonte lead to 13-2.

Coming off the bench, Bellefonte’s Bella Corman made an early statement hitting a runner in the lane and then posting an offensive board on the next possession for four quick points, extending the team’s lead to 17-2 with less than a minute left.

Clearfield scored the last bucket on a long two by Olivia Bender for the period’s last bucket.

With the comfortable 13-point lead going into the second, both team’s started to sizzle in the second period.

But Bellefonte would have the hotter hand of the two pouring in 24 points while Clearfield tallied 16.

Leading the Red Raiders was Neff with six while the Bison got eight from Megan Durandetta.

Durandetta was her team’s leading scorer with 12 while teammate Bender had 10, rounding out the double-digit scorers.

As the two team’s head into the intermission, Bellefonte has a very secure 41-20 lead.

In the third, the Red Raiders once again clamped down its defense on the Bison, allowing only seven points while they were able to post 11 and take a huge 52-27 lead into the fourth quarter.

In the final stanza, Toomer was able to give all off his players some crucial playing time and they did not disappoint as Bellefonte went on for the 22-point victory and a chance to give his starters some crucial rest coming down the stretch.

“I think the JV girls did a fantastic job being able to jump in and play in the game,” said Toomer. “They have been coming along real well with all the practices and things like that and I love seeing their improvement every single day and they definitely showed it today.”

There won’t be too much time to enjoy the victory as the Ted Raiders are back in action Thursday at home against Tyrone.
